Learning Swift

Building an iOS Game

Publisher: Bleeding Edge Press
Release Date: September 2014
Pages: 150
Building an iOS Game


With Early Release ebooks, you get books in their earliest form —the author’s raw and unedited content as he or she writes — so you can take advantage of these technologies long before the official release of these titles. You’ll also receive updates when significant changes are made, new chapters as they’re written, and the final ebook bundle.

In this book we dive into the core of Swift and show readers how expressive and fun the Swift language is. Along the way you will learn how to create a 2D casual Pencil Adventure game that will help you learn the aspects of the Swift language (take a look at the source code:https://github.com/jocelynlih/SwiftGameB​ook). By the end, you will not only be comfortable with the Swift programming language, but you will be familiar working with Cocoa API’s, having the tools and understanding necessary to tackle applications of any nature or size.

Jocelyn Harrington

Jocelyn Harrington is a mobile developer and speaker. As an Apple Certified iPhone Developer, she has already authored or co-authored 16 apps in the AppStore. Jocelyn is a full time developer for an in-app integration SDK on iPhone OS platform.

 Table of Contents

Chapter 1 Introduction to Swift
Chapter 2 Game Development Process
Chapter 3 Introduction to Sprite Kit
Chapter 4 Platform Games
Chapter 5 Adding More Platform Features
Chapter 6 Adding Sound Effects
Chapter 7 Adding Visual Effects
Chapter 8 Level Select Theme
Chapter 9 Creating Levels
Chapter 10 Adding HUD Stats
Chapter 11 Saving Scores
Chapter 12 Advanced Game Topics
Chapter 13 Publishing The App
Chapter 14 Next steps


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)


Connecting to %s